I wanted to go with the tinyshark frame for a brushless 1S build, but my chose camera/VTX simply don't fit in the canopy, so I had to use my old style setup that mounts it onto the top of the FC. Build flies pretty well, and the XM receiver has much more range than I was figuring it would, I had heard horror stories about them.
